About The Position

Custom Truck One Source has an immediate opening for a Yard Attendant with background in operation of heavy and light duty trucks and equipment. The Yard Attendant’s primary objective is to help maintain a clean fleet, clean shop, organized yard & facilitate large truck components as they move throughout the shops. Class B CDL or higher preferred . Bi-lingual (English/Spanish) is desired but not required.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or the equivalent and 18 years of age or older
  • Strong work ethic and attendance record. Be here; be on time
  • Ability to refrain from phone calls, texts, or social media unless on break or lunch
  • Ability and willingness to learn to drive big commercial trucks.
  • Valid driver’s license. Class B CDL
  • Driving record in good standing. Driver must not have any of the following:
  • Any major violations (DWI, homicide, reckless driving, drugs, leaving the scene) within the last three years
  • Two or more other moving violations and one fault accident in the last three years
  • Three or more moving violations in the last three years
  • Two or more at fault accidents in the last three years with no moving violations
  • Able to take direction, follow directions, and quickly change priorities as situations demand
  • Proficient on a computer and possess the ability to learn new programs quickly. Must be able to use Microsoft Office package (Word, Excel, Outlook)
  • Must be able to work in a fast-paced environment
  • Must be self-sufficient and driven to stay busy and on task
  • Must be able to pass a pre-employment drug test, physical, and audiogram
  • Able to understand, speak, read, and write fluently in English; Bi-lingual (English/Spanish) is desired but not required.

Nice To Haves

  • Class B CDL or higher preferred
  • Bi-lingual (English/Spanish) is desired but not required.

Responsibilities

  • Maintain a safe work environment; obey safety rules; and wear required safety PPE
  • Operate a variety of light and heavy-duty trucks and equipment on premises to complete various tasks
  • Unloading / loading equipment for incoming / outgoing drivers
  • Verify product received matches packing slip and/or purchase order and receive in system.
  • Verify non-inventoried components, communicate/document discrepancies and part swaps.
  • Stock production shops with truck components
  • Detailing / washing equipment, sweeping, emptying trash, and other similar tasks
  • Check in & write up equipment deliveries
  • Transport light and heavy-duty trucks and equipment to varies off site facilities (paint shop, bed liner/spring shop, service shop, customer, etc.)
  • Perform any other duties as assigned
